Long-time Bulldog sports announcer to hang up microphone

"Well, I see ten players, three striped shirts and one orange ball, so I guess we're ready to play basketball!" has been Jeff Turner's trademarked quip prior to a game's opening tip off, and Turner, who has been the "Voice of the Bulldogs" for some 22-plus years, will be unplugging the microphone for the last time following Dayton-Waitsburg's last regular-season home game next Thursday, February 2, the Chronicle has learned. Turner has volunteered countless hours to announce athletic events since he and wife Shannon and their family moved back to Dayton in 2000, and the previous announcer, David Bruce, moved from town. He has announced football, volleyball and basketball games through the years, and sources say Jeff counts as fortunate that he called all of the volleyball games while his wife served as coach, son Ryan's senior year in basketball, all of daughter Stephanie's volleyball and basketball contests, as well as son Garett's football and basketball games.
